CoCrMo alloys (CoCrMo Powder)are well known for their biocompatibility and high wear resistance & corrosion resistance. It is an ideal material for medical implants, such as hip and knee replacements, dental implants, and other orthopedic devices.

CoCrMo powders can commonly be used in additive manufacturing (3D printing) to produce custom medical implants, such as joint replacements and dental prosthetics.

Truer CoCrMo powders with particle size 15-45um or 15-53um, produced by gas atomizing process, are better used in selective laser melting (SLM) to create complex and high-precision medical parts. It is also used in thermal spraying processes.

Particle Size:

<45μm, <53μm, 15-45μm, 15-53μm, 45-150μm. (particle size can be customized upon request).

Mechanical Properties:

CoCrMo parts can reach tensile strength >1150MPa, yield strength >660MPa, hardness >300HV10 and elongation >21% in XY direction after heat treatment.

HIP Technology

Hot Isostatic Pressing (HIP) technology works by placing the product in a closed container, filling it with inert gas and sintering or densifying the product at a very high temperature (usually close to the forging temperature of the material) and at a very high pressure (usually 100 – 140 MPa). This allows the product to be sintered or densified.

MIM Technology

MIM products can be complex in shape, precise in size, high in strength and produced automatically in large quantities, and can significantly reduce the complexity and cost of traditional metalworking

SLM Technology

SLM, also known as Selective Laser Melting, is similar in principle to SLS in that a laser is used to melt and solidify metal powder in a specified area, which is then moulded in a layer-by-layer stack.

EBM Technology

Electron beam melting refers to a vacuum melting method in which the kinetic energy of a high speed electron beam stream is converted to heat as a heat source for melting metals under high vacuum. The abbreviation is EBM.
